Program Duration

Part-time students can earn a Postgraduate Certificate in 1 or 2 academic years, depending on the number of courses attempted per quarter, the course selection, and the course planning. All Postgraduate students are considered part-time. Part-time studies are available only for students with a national passport or residence permit.

Kick-start your studies up to 6 times per year

Students can choose between multiple starting dates in the fall, winter, spring, and summer of each academic year. Our modular course design and program structure allow for optimal further education planning.

Because of the program's flexible structure and modular design, multiple starting dates are available throughout the academic year in October, November, January, February, April, or May.

Accreditation

Upon successful completion of the study program, students receive an international private Postgraduate Certificate in Communication Studies awarded by the school's headquarters in Zurich, Switzerland, based on the recommendation of the faculty of the local campuses where credits were earned.
